Grama

by XfromwithinX   Jan 14, 2007


My Grama left me long ago,
where she went I do not know.
I hope she is in a safe place,
and where ever that is her heart will forever race.
She didn't leave completely though,
her china dolls still make my heart glow.
Through the wind and the rain, my Grama's always there,
I may not see her but she is always there with a prayer.
I love you Grama and will forever more,
and I will never forget you that's for sure.
